In choosing a scooter for sporadic town commutes, the starting point is reliability. Part-time riders benefit from models known for smooth cold starts, simple starter mechanisms, and forgiving fuel systems. Look for a scooter with a proven engine platform, a robust electrical system, and accessible service intervals. Reliability also hinges on components that resist common wear from infrequent riding, such as brake pads and tires that don’t degrade quickly when the vehicle sits for days. Consider user reports about startup success in varied weather. A scooter that starts within a couple of tries, without unnecessary cranking, reduces stress and keeps errand running predictable. Durable engines often pay for themselves through fewer trips to the shop.
Maintenance demands should be the second filter in your decision. For part-time use, you want a machine that tolerates longer gaps between rides without deteriorating. Favor scooters with simple, well-documented maintenance tasks: air filter access, easy spark plug replacement, and clean, accessible fuel lines. A model with a sealed belt drive or low-friction chain can also minimize routine care. Look for models offering long intervals between service visits and readily available replacement parts at reasonable prices. Thoroughly inspect the brake system, check for corrosion on exposed metal, and verify that the cooling system remains efficient after periods of inactivity. A sensible choice reduces time, cost, and frustration.

Start with a realistic budget that includes initial purchase price and ongoing costs. For sporadic riding, you should weigh depreciation, insurance choices, and potential taxes against the scooter’s durability and the cost of repairs. Examine the vendor’s warranty and what it covers after the first year; part-time riders benefit from longer warranty windows that protect you when the bike sits idle. Compare fuel economy ratings across similar engines and old vs. newer models. Remember to factor in registration fees, parking permits, and any maintenance packages offered by dealers. A careful budgeting approach helps you avoid overpaying for features you won’t regularly use.

Next, evaluate the engine size and its suitability for short, frequent city hops. Smaller engines often excel in economy and light maintenance but may struggle with hill climbs or carrying cargo. For part-time use, a 125cc to 150cc class typically provides brisk urban performance with forgiving throttle response. If you anticipate occasional longer rides, consider a slightly larger displacement paired with efficient fuel management. Transmission choice matters too: CVT systems remove shifting complexity and can yield smoother starts, while manual options may demand a bit more rider attention but can offer affordability and repair simplicity. Match engine behavior to your typical routes and speed limits.

The electrical system deserves careful assessment, especially if you ride intermittently. A dependable battery is essential for easy starts after days of inactivity. Look for models with a maintenance-free or long-life battery, and verify charging logic that won’t drain the battery during long idle periods. Examine the alternator or charging coil’s capacity to recharge during short town trips, which keeps electronics powered without overtaxing the engine. A simple, accessible fuse panel and clear wiring paths reduce the chances of corrosion or loose connections. If you plan to use accessories like phone mounts or a small top box, ensure the system can handle the extra load. Reliability is often rooted in robust electrical design.

Consider the scooter’s weight and frame construction. A lighter frame is easier to maneuver during casual errand runs and reduces wear on suspension and tires. However, some weight helps stability at moderate speeds and during gusty conditions. Check frame welds, visible rust, and the condition of foot pegs and grab rails. A corrosion-resistant finish matters when you park outdoors. Inspect the front fork seals and rear shocks for leaks; good damping keeps the ride comfortable and prevents vibrations from translating into fatigue. If you frequently carry groceries or a backpack, verify that the rack system is solid and properly attached. Durability in materials translates to fewer repairs and longer intervals between service.

Another cornerstone is parts availability and service network. A scooter with widely available replacement parts and certified service centers reduces downtime and maintenance headaches. Check whether common components—spark plugs, belts, brake pads, and tires—are stocked regionally or if you’d need to order from distant suppliers. Availability is especially important for older or less common models used only occasionally. Talk to local shops about popularity and typical turnaround times for repairs. A model backed by a strong dealer network is often easier to service, with clearer pricing and sooner access to maintenance advisories. Weigh this network against the scooter’s purchase price to gauge ongoing value.
Warranty terms contribute to peace of mind when use is limited. Seek models offering bumper-to-bumper warranties longer than a year, or powertrain warranties that extend beyond city use patterns. The coverage should include key components such as the engine, transmission, and electrical system, with clear limits on wear items. Read the fine print to confirm what happens if the scooter sits unused and whether there are penalties for non-routine maintenance. A generous warranty is especially valuable for part-time riders who may not notice early signs of trouble. A solid warranty can translate into lower long-term ownership risk and predictable maintenance costs.

Efficiency in fuel and oil management is critical when you ride sporadically. Favor scooters with fuel-injected engines for easier cold starts and stable performance across temperature shifts. Models with economical oil use and straightforward oil-change intervals save both time and money. If a two-stroke option surfaces in price, understand its higher maintenance and fuel costs before committing. For four-stroke engines, verify that the oil capacity is reasonable for the expected maintenance cadence. Monitor the coolant level if the scooter is liquid-cooled, and consider how easy it is to access the radiator or cooling hoses. A practical maintenance routine should align with your irregular riding pattern.
Make a test ride a core part of your evaluation. Even with all technical specs aligned, the feel on the road matters most for comfort and confidence. Check the throttle response, brake bite, and steering stability at typical city speeds. Ensure the seat height suits your leg length for long blocks or frequent stops. A smooth clutch action (if applicable) and quiet operation are reliable indicators of quality construction. On the ride, observe vibration, wind noise, and overall balance. Take note of how quickly the scooter accelerates to pass modest gaps in traffic. A balanced ride and predictable controls reduce fatigue during weekend errands.
Accessibility features can influence long-term satisfaction. Simple maintenance stands out as a genuine advantage for occasional riders, so models with tool-free panels, dipstick checks, and straightforward oil access are desirable. Ergonomics matter because you’ll spend many short trips in traffic—so handlebar position, footwell space, and seat comfort should suit your height and typical clothing. Storage capacity beyond a small under-seat compartment can be a decisive factor when you regularly carry bags or groceries. Weather protection also plays a role; a modest windscreen or fairing can reduce fatigue during rides that occur in winter or wet seasons. Choose a scooter that blends practical storage with a comfortable, intuitive riding posture.
Finally, reflect on total ownership cost, not just sticker price. Part-time riders benefit from models with lower depreciation, cheap tires, and affordable brake components. Factor insurance premiums, parking costs, and potential maintenance plans into your annual budget. A scooter that holds its value will reward infrequent riders when it’s time to upgrade or sell. Consider whether leasing options or flexible financing suits your seasonal income patterns. Prioritize a model with a track record of dependable starts and limited, predictable maintenance, even after a year of sporadic use. When all angles align, you can enjoy reliable urban mobility with minimal ongoing hassle and expense.
